Overview

Your learners will develop their English skills as they explore non-fiction texts, discover nonsense poetry and write their own fables. You’ll find a wide range of international fiction, non-fiction, poetry and drama to help your learners develop their understanding of different genres and text types. Each unit includes activities that cover reading, writing, speaking and listening, as well as opportunities to develop 21st century skills – such as collaboration and critical thinking. Units end with a project, like creating an exhibition about World Environment Day, to help students communicate confidently and understand how to apply their learning to real-world scenarios.

Features

  • The ‘Getting started’ feature gets your learners thinking about what they already know
  • Key word boxes introduce learners to subject specific terms
  • Skills tips give learners guidance on how to develop the four core skills
  • ‘Language focus’ provides clear, learner-friendly explanations of key grammar and language rules
  • ‘Look what I can do’ statements and ‘Check your progress’ questions help your learners reflect on what they have learnt
  • Answers for all activities can be found in the accompanying teacher’s resource
  • You can find audio files in the teacher's resource or digital learner's book
